  • Title

    Data transmission over cellular radio systems using a single radio frequency

  • Abstract
    An efficient data transmission strategy is proposed for existing cellular radio systems. The scheme utilizes only a single radio channel to carry all data traffic in all cells. The cells share the channel on a time-division basis with time slot reuse. The time slot is selected slightly larger than the size of the packet, so that only one packet can be transmitted in a slot. The time slot rotates among adjacent cells according to a predetermined hopping pattern. When the slot becomes available to a certain cell, the mobile units within that cell compete for it using a slotted ALOHA-type access protocol. It is demonstrated that this type of access strategy is efficient and simple to implement within the structure of existing networks
